Diet, Exercise, Lifestyle Help Prevent Osteoporosis
One out of every two women, and one out of every eight men over the age of 50 will develop osteoporosis, a disease causing thinning and weakening of the bones to the extent that they break and fracture very easily. Hip, spine and wrist bones are especially vulnerable to this silent disease.
Osteoporosis can cause height loss, unsightly back humps, as well as the danger of fracturing bones much more easily, leading to pain, hospitalization, and sometimes permanent disability and even death.
Osteoporosis actually starts in childhood but doesn’t manifest until adulthood, with inactivity and a diet lacking in calcium and vitamin D causing many children to become susceptible to osteoporosis and bone loss as they age.
